Keith Barr, president and CEO, Leading2Lean:
“Manufacturing I think is focused on developing their brand through advertising. What needs to shift is…from advertising brand-based things to more recruiting and cultural-based things. People want to be part of a community; they want to be part of an innovative, creative team; they want to work with the latest technology. Those things all exist in manufacturing. (Manufacturers) need to position that and message that a little more aggressively. They also need to go where the military goes—they spend a lot of time in local high schools; it’s a very localized effort. Manufacturing can learn a lot from that.”
